Summary
Grand-Tek Technology (3312) posted Q2 2026 revenue of NT$12.2B and net income of NT$336.5M, yielding basic EPS of NT$1.84. Operating income of NT$343.9M implies an operating margin of roughly 2.8%, in line with the characteristically thin-margin profile of Taiwan's electronics distribution sector. Non-operating income of NT$52.9M added to pretax profit, though income taxes brought net income slightly below the operating income level.
Full Translation
Grand-Tek Technology Co., Ltd. (TWSE: 3312), classified under the Electronics Distribution industry, released its Q2 2026 (ROC Year 115, Quarter 2) earnings filing dated August 15, 2026. All monetary figures below are converted from NT$ thousands to standard units.
Revenue (營業收入): NT$12,216,684 thousand = NT$12.2B
Operating Income (營業利益): NT$343,906 thousand = NT$343.9M
Operating Margin: approximately 2.8%, consistent with distribution-sector norms
Net Non-Operating Income (營業外收入及支出): NT$52,945 thousand = NT$52.9M (net gain)
Estimated Pretax Income: NT$396,851 thousand = NT$396.9M (operating income plus non-operating income)
Net Income After Tax (稅後淨利): NT$336,461 thousand = NT$336.5M
Implied Tax Provision: approximately NT$60.4M, representing an effective tax rate of roughly 15.2%
Basic EPS (基本每股盈餘): NT$1.84 per share (par value NT$10.00 per share)
The results reflect a business model typical of large-scale electronics distributors, where high revenue throughput is paired with compressed margins. The positive non-operating income line (NT$52.9M) likely reflects interest income or forex gains, which partially cushioned the tax burden. Net income of NT$336.5M fell modestly below operating income of NT$343.9M, as the non-operating gain was more than absorbed by taxes.
